THOMPSON v POLICE [2019] NZHC 1983
- Citation
- [2019] NZHC 1983
- Court
- High Court
Cumulative sentences were legally permissible and necessary because statutory maximums prevented full concurrency; after assessing starting points, uplift for prior offending, generous global guilty plea discount and a totality reduction, the High Court found the resulting sentence of three years and nine months was within the permissible range and not manifestly excessive.
